Southampton's Newest Man in Blue is Brown

Officer Andrew Brown received his badge after being sworn in this morning.

Upper Southampton has a new man in blue.

Andrew Brown, of Lansdale,  is officially Upper Southampton Police Department's newest officer. 

He received his badge after being sworn in by Judge William Benz in his Northampton courtroom earlier this morning.

Brown is now set to begin his field training with the department, which will last approximately 12 weeks.

He is a recent graduate of the Montgomery County Police Academy and also holds a bachelor's degree in criminal justice from Kings College.

According to officials at a recent Upper Southampton Township Board of Supervisors meeting, Brown will begin the position with an annual salary of $45,962.
